#24 Woh Kaun Thi: Top 100 Bollywood Albums

The 1964 film had music by Madan Mohan and lyrics by Raja Mehdi Ali Khan, who together created some timeless melodies like Lag Jaa Gale and Naina Barse Rimjhim. Directed by Raj Khosla, Woh Kaun Thi starred Manoj Kumar and Sadhana

Director Raj Khosla's three-and-a-half-decade long film career covered a wide range of genres, with much success. It is said that his original objective was to make it as a playback singer; while that never happened, he did give Bollywood a lot of great songs via various composers and lyricists. The mystery thriller Woh Kaun Thi was the first time Khosla teamed up with composer Madan Mohan. The success of the movie, that owed a lot to the soundtrack, led Khosla to make two more movies in the genre, and to work with Madan Mohan in two more movies (one that was part of this trilogy, one the 1969 film Chirag), all of which contained some beautiful tunes. Woh Kaun Thi was the best of the lot though – Madan Mohan paired up with the lyricist who had been part of his songs right from his debut movie, Raja Mehdi Ali Khan, to produce a soundtrack that is best known for the composer's characteristic melodic pieces. While the composer had the likes of Asha Bhonsle, Mohammed Rafi and Mahendra Kapoor delivering some splendid songs, the album's most timeless compositions went to Lata Mangeshkar.

Best Song of Woh Kaun Thi: It was always going to be a toss-up between the two Lata songs for me – Lag Jaa Gale and Naina Barse Rimjhim both of which score incredibly high on both musical and lyrical quality, I have a slightly increased liking towards Lag Jaa Gale though – Mehdi Ali Khan's lines about treasuring moments of togetherness, treated with a matching level of tenderness by both Madan Mohan and Lata: perfect combination.

On a related note: Woh Kaun Thi's success prompted remakes in Tamil (Yaar Nee) and Telugu (Aame Evaru), both starring J Jayalalithaa. While the songs essentially reused all of Madan Mohan's tunes, the composing credits were given to Vedha instead. Lata's songs were all sung by P Susheela in both languages, while Asha's were given to L R Eshwari.
